    Here is a good well rounded review that shares pluses and minuses in a fair light. She also calls out the NYT and Consumer reports as "haters" haha.

    Pros:
    - fuel economy
    - inexpensive
    - lots of standard features for a car in its class

    Cons:
    - loud
    - revvy (with CVT
    - weak steering feedback & lack of return to center

    Full article: The Truth About the 2014 Mitsubishi Mirage

    The fact is the 2014 Mitsubishi Mirage is an economy car. It is not a high-dollar luxury car. It is not an enthusiast’s gas-sucking performance car. Why criticize it for what it’s not, when it does what it promises so well -- to be an inexpensive, super fuel-efficient subcompact five-door hatchback? Its entry-level price is especially attractive to buyers whose budgets might otherwise limit them to used cars, and its excellent fuel economy keeps it affordable for those with long highway commutes.

    That’s the truth.
